Free Dofollow Backlinks: The Key to Boosting Your Website’s Authority

A strong online presence is integral to the success of any business or Website. One of the key factors that search engines take into consideration when determining the authority and credibility of a Website is the number and quality of backlinks IT has. backlinks, in simple terms, are links from other websites pointing back to your own. These backlinks act as votes of confidence and can significantly boost your Website‘s authority in the eyes of search engines, leading to higher rankings and increased organic traffic.

When IT comes to backlinks, there are two primary types: dofollow and nofollow. Dofollow backlinks are the ones that search engines consider and count as votes towards your Website‘s authority. On the other hand, nofollow backlinks are links that contain a specific HTML attribute that tells search engines not to follow or consider these links when calculating a Website‘s authority.

While both dofollow and nofollow backlinks can bring some benefits to your Website, IT‘s the dofollow links that can make a significant impact on boosting your Website‘s authority. Why Are Dofollow backlinks Important?

As mentioned earlier, search engines consider backlinks as votes of confidence for your Website. However, not all backlinks are created equal. Dofollow backlinks hold more weight in terms of authority and credibility, as search engine algorithms acknowledge them as valuable endorsements from other websites.

By acquiring high-quality, relevant dofollow backlinks, you can improve your Website‘s chances of ranking higher in search engine results pages (SERPs). The more dofollow backlinks you have from authoritative and trusted websites, the more search engines see your Website as a reliable source of information. This, in turn, can lead to increased visibility, greater organic traffic, and potential conversions.

How to Acquire Free Dofollow backlinks

Now that we understand the importance of dofollow backlinks, let’s explore some strategies to acquire them without spending any money:

Guest Blogging:

writing high-quality articles and guest blogging on authoritative websites in your niche is an effective way to earn dofollow backlinks. Many websites allow guest contributors to include links back to their own websites within their author bio or within the content itself. By providing valuable content to these websites, you can gain exposure to their audience and secure dofollow backlinks in return.

Social Media Profiles:

Don’t overlook the power of social media profiles in obtaining free dofollow backlinks. Many social media platforms, such as Facebook, Twitter, and LinkedIn, allow users to include their Website URL in their profile. While these links may not directly pass on as much authority as other sources, they still contribute to your overall backlink profile and can drive traffic to your Website.

Online Directories:

Submitting your Website to online directories is another way to acquire free dofollow backlinks. Look for reputable and relevant directories in your industry and submit your Website with accurate and compelling descriptions. While directory links may not be as powerful as some other sources, they can still provide value and help diversify your backlink profile.

Forum Participation:

Participating in online forums and discussion boards related to your niche can help you establish yourself as an authority and earn dofollow backlinks. Many forums allow users to include a link to their Website in their forum signature or within their posts. Be sure to engage in meaningful discussions and provide valuable insights to gain the attention and respect of other forum members.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Are dofollow backlinks the only type of backlinks that matter?

No, while dofollow backlinks are considered more valuable in terms of authority and SEO benefits, nofollow backlinks still have their merits. Nofollow links can drive traffic to your Website and contribute to a more natural backlink profile. IT‘s important to have a mix of both dofollow and nofollow backlinks for a well-rounded backlink strategy.

2. How can I identify if a backlink is dofollow or nofollow?

You can inspect the HTML source code of a webpage and look for the “rel” attribute of the link. If IT contains the value “nofollow,” IT means the link is a nofollow backlink. If the attribute is absent or set to “dofollow,” IT indicates that the link is a dofollow backlink.

3. Should I focus on the quantity or quality of backlinks?

IT‘s always better to focus on the quality of backlinks rather than the quantity. A few high-quality dofollow backlinks from reputable and relevant websites can have a more significant impact on your Website‘s authority and rankings compared to numerous low-quality backlinks.

4. Are there any risks associated with acquiring dofollow backlinks?

While dofollow backlinks are essential for boosting your Website‘s authority, IT‘s crucial to acquire them naturally and ethically. Google and other search engines may penalize websites that engage in spammy or manipulative link-building practices. Always prioritize quality over quantity and focus on acquiring backlinks from trustworthy and relevant sources.
